[0026] Hereinafter, a processing device system 10 according to an embodiment of the present invention will be described with reference to the drawings. Fig. 1 is a schematic overall view of the processing device system 10 according to the present embodiment. Note that the processing device according to the present embodiment is a cutting plotter 12, as an example.
[0027] The processing device system 10 includes a cutting plotter 12, a portable terminal device 14, which is an information processing device, and a personal computer (hereinafter referred to as "PC") 16. The portable terminal device 14 and the PC 16 display information of the cutting plotter 12 on a display means, as will be described in detail later.
[0028] The cutting plotter 12 uses a processing tool to perform various processes such as cutting and punching on a sheet-like medium to be processed placed on a platen 20, which is a placement section. In the following description, the medium to be processed is referred to as a workpiece 22, and the processing tool is referred to as a tool 24 (see FIG. 2).
[0029] 2, the cutting plotter 12 includes a head 26 to which a plurality of tools 24 are attached. The head 26 has a plurality of attachment positions (hereinafter referred to as "stations") 27 for attaching the tools 24, and performs processing on the workpiece 22 by moving relatively to the workpiece 22. As an example, the head 26 in this embodiment moves in a plane in the XY directions on the platen 20, so that the tools 24 attached to the head 26 perform processing on the workpiece 22.
[0030] The head 26 of this embodiment has four stations 27, and four tools 24 can be attached. The stations 27 are, from the left as one faces the head 26, Station A, Station B, Station C, and Station D. In the following description, Stations A to D are also referred to as station names. Note that, depending on the station 27, a specific tool 24 cannot be attached.
[0031] The types of tools 24 include, for example, pen, eccentric cut, flat blade, roller, router, reciprocating, V-cut, etc. The same type of tools 24 may be attached to the head 26 for different stations 27.
[0032] The tool 24 is attached to the station 27 via a unit 28 having a drive mechanism for driving the tool 24. Since the drive mechanism of the unit 28 corresponds to the type of the tool 24, the unit 28 that is suitable for the tool 24 is appropriately selected.
[0033] Further, the tool 24 is provided with a wireless IC tag on which the type of the tool 24 is written. The cutting plotter 12 can recognize the type of the mounted tool 24 by reading the wireless IC tag of the mounted tool 24 with the head 26. If the cutting plotter 12 cannot recognize the type of the tool 24 by the wireless IC tag, the user may input the type of the tool 24 to be mounted on the cutting plotter 12 to correspond to the station 27.
[0034] The cutting plotter 12 drives the tool 24 based on setting information (hereinafter referred to as "cutting conditions") indicating settings for machining operations on the workpiece 22. The cutting conditions are input to the cutting plotter 12 by a user before machining is performed on the workpiece 22. In addition, a plurality of the same type of tools 24 may be mounted on the head 26, and different cutting conditions may be set depending on the workpiece 22 to be machined, etc.
[0035] The cutting plotter 12 may have additional functions such as a camera function used to align the workpiece 22 and a vacuum function to adsorb and hold the workpiece 22 to the platen 20.
[0036] The mobile terminal device 14 is a portable information processing device such as a smartphone or a tablet terminal, and is capable of communicating with the cutting plotter 12 via a router, for example. The mobile terminal device 14 displays information about the cutting plotter 12 on a touch panel display 30, which is a display means.
[0037] The PC 16 is a desktop or laptop personal computer, and is capable of communicating with the cutting plotter 12 via a hub, for example. The PC 16 displays information about the cutting plotter 12 on a monitor 32, which is a display means.
[0038] The processing device system 10 may include a single portable terminal device 14 and a multiple number of PCs 16, or may include only one of the portable terminal device 14 and the PC 16. In the following description, as an example, a device that displays information about the cutting plotter 12 will be described as the portable terminal device 14, but each function related to information display that the portable terminal device 14 has is also provided in the PC 16.
[0039] 3 is a functional block diagram relating to the display of information about the cutting plotter 12 (hereinafter referred to as "plotter information display") by the portable terminal device 14 of this embodiment. The portable terminal device 14 includes a touch panel display 30, a communication unit 40, a storage unit 42, an operation control unit 44, an image display control unit 46, and an information update unit 48.
[0040] The communication unit 40 transmits and receives information to and from the cutting plotter 12. In this embodiment, the communication unit 40 transmits to the cutting plotter 12 an instruction to transmit tool information, including the type of t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12 and the cutting conditions. The communication unit 40 then receives the tool information from the cutting plotter 12. Note that the information received from the cutting plotter 12 includes, in addition to the tool information, model information, status, camera information, continuous mode settings, and the like, which will be described in detail below. In the following description, this information received from the cutting plotter 12 is collectively referred to as plotter information.
[0041] The storage unit 42 stores plotter information received from the cutting plotter 12, a program for executing display of the plotter information, image data such as icon images used to display the plotter information, and various other programs and data.
[0042] The operation control unit 44 receives operations by the user on the touch panel display 30 and various buttons, and performs control in accordance with the operations.
[0043] The image display control unit 46 controls the image display on the touch panel display 30. The image display control unit 46 of the present embodiment causes the touch panel display 30 to display an image based on the plotter information stored in the storage unit 42.
[0044] The information update unit 48 updates the plotter information including the tool information etc. received from the cutting plotter 12 and stores the updated information in the storage unit 42 .
[0045] The functions of the operation control unit 44, the image display control unit 46, and the information update unit 48 are realized by a computer such as a CPU (Central Processing Unit) provided in the mobile terminal device 14 executing a program stored in the memory unit 42.
[0046] Next, the plotter information display by the mobile terminal device 14 will be described with reference to Figures 4 and 5. Figure 4 is a diagram showing a main screen 50 displayed on the mobile terminal device 14 of this embodiment, and Figure 5 is a diagram showing a sub-screen 52 displayed on the mobile terminal device 14 of this embodiment.
[0047] The main screen 50 is a screen that is displayed, for example, by starting a specific application installed in the mobile terminal device 14. The specific application is an application that displays the status of the cutting plotter 12, printer, etc. owned by the user. By starting this application and selecting a model for which the user wants to check the status, the main screen 50 corresponding to that model is displayed on the touch panel display 30 of the mobile terminal device 14.
[0048] On the main screen 50, from the top, model information, status, tool information, camera information, continuous mode setting, and last update date and time are displayed.
[0049] The model information is information for identifying the cutting plotter 12 selected by the user, and for example, the model number and serial number of the cutting plotter 12 are displayed. This prevents a user (business establishment) who owns multiple cutting plotters 12 from confusing the models displayed on the touch panel display 30. Note that the model information may display the name of the model arbitrarily set by the user. This makes it easy to distinguish the model.
[0050] The status displayed on the main screen 50 is information indicating the communication state between the cutting plotter 12 and various networks such as the Internet and a LAN. In the example of Fig. 4, it is "local", which indicates a state in which there is no connection to an external network and connection to specific devices such as the mobile terminal device 14 and PC 16 is possible. The image displayed in the status may change depending on the communication state indicated by the status.
[0051] The tool information displays icons 60 indicating the t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12 (hereinafter referred to as "tool icons") and the cutting conditions of the tools 24. In the example of FIG. 4, the t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12 are a pen, a flat blade, a V-cut, and a router, and the tool icons 60 corresponding to these are displayed on the main screen 50. Note that if the t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12 is an eccentric cut, a roller, a reciprocating cutter, or the like, the tool icons 60 corresponding to these tools 24 are displayed.
[0052] In the example of FIG. 4, the tool icon 60 displayed on the main screen 50 is accompanied by the name of the tool 24, such as "PEN" for pen, "FBT" for flat blade, "V45" for V-cut, and "R10" for router. This allows the user to easily recognize the t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12. The name of the tool 24 displayed is at least one of the official name, model number, abbreviation, and name set by the user of the tool 24. The name of the tool 24 is displayed at any position above, below, left, or right of the tool icon 60, and may be displayed overlapping the tool icon 60.
[0053] The main screen 50 of this embodiment displays a tool icon 60 indicating an active tool and a tool icon 60 indicating an inactive tool in different modes. An active tool is a tool that is mounted on the cutting plotter 12 and in use. An inactive tool is a tool 24 that is mounted on the cutting plotter 12 and not in use. The main screen 50 displays the cutting conditions of the active tool. Note that a tool in use means that the workpiece 22 is being machined.
[0054] In the example of Fig. 4, PEN is the active tool, and the display frame of the tool icon 60 corresponding to PEN is highlighted so as to be thicker than the tool icons 60 of inactive tools. This allows the user to easily recognize the active tool 24 in the cutting plotter 12. The manner of highlighting is not limited to the example of Fig. 4, and other manners are also possible, such as changing the color of the display location, changing the color of the characters or icons, changing the font or size of the characters, changing the size of the icon, adding a pattern or mark, lighting or blinking the icon or characters, etc.
[0055] The tool icon 60 of this embodiment is a schematic diagram showing the tool 24 and the machining process performed by the tool 24 on the workpiece 22. In other words, the tool icon 60 is not only a schematic diagram of the tool 24, but also a schematic diagram of the machining process performed by the tool 24. In the tool icon 60 shown in Fig. 4, a schematic diagram of the machining process performed by the tool 24 is displayed below each tool 24. This allows the user to intuitively recognize the t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12 even if he or she does not understand the display language or technical terms.
[0056] On the main screen 50, a plurality of tool icons 60 are arranged to correspond to the arrangement of a plurality of t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12. That is, from the left, tool icons 60 corresponding to the tools 24 attached to stations A to D are displayed. In the example of FIG. 4, a pen is attached to station A, a flat blade is attached to station B, a V-cut is attached to station C, and a router is attached to station D. This allows the user to intuitively recognize the positions of the t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12.
[0057] Furthermore, if there is a station 27 that does not have the tool 24 mounted thereon, the tool icon 60 is not displayed in the position on the main screen 50 that corresponds to that station 27. Specifically, nothing is displayed in the position where the tool icon 60 would normally be displayed, or only a display frame is displayed. In addition, the fact that the tool 24 is not mounted on the corresponding station 27 may be displayed by using text or the like. This improves the visibility of whether the tool 24 is mounted or not.
[0058] The tool information displays the name of the active tool, the name of the station in which the active tool is installed, and the type of unit 28. In the example of Fig. 4, "Pen" is displayed as the name of the active tool, and "A Station / Standard Unit" is displayed as the station name and type of unit 28.
[0059] As described above, the cutting conditions of the active tool are displayed in the tool information. In the example of Fig. 4, three types of conditions (cutting condition 1 to cutting condition 3) are displayed as representative conditions for each type of active tool, but the present invention is not limited to this and the number of cutting conditions displayed may be one or more. For example, "cutting speed", "cutting pressure", "work thickness", etc. are displayed as cutting conditions.
[0060] A cutting condition list display button 62 is displayed on the main screen 50. When the user performs an operation such as clicking on the cutting condition list display button 62, the display on the touch panel display 30 changes from the main screen 50 to a sub-screen 52 shown in Fig. 5. As will be described in detail later, the sub-screen 52 displays a list of cutting conditions for each t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12.
[0061] Furthermore, the main screen 50 displays additional function information indicating the status of the additional functions of the cutting plotter 12. This allows the user to easily check the status of the additional functions of the cutting plotter 12. The main screen 50 of this embodiment displays camera information and continuous mode settings as examples of additional function information.
[0062] The camera information is information that indicates the status of the camera provided in the cutting plotter 12. In the example of Fig. 4, "operating normally" is displayed as the camera information, so that the user can confirm that the camera is operating normally.
[0063] The additional functions displayed on the main screen 50 are not limited to the camera function, and may include other functions and settings such as a vacuum function and continuous mode settings. The vacuum function is a function for adsorbing the workpiece 22 to the platen 20. When the vacuum function is operating normally, for example, "operating normally" is displayed. The continuous mode setting is a setting for continuously processing large media or multiple media based on the same processing data. When the continuous mode setting is set, "enabled" is displayed. In addition, details of the continuous mode setting such as "toggle mode" may also be displayed. This allows the user to check the presence or absence and details of various functions and settings.
[0064] Additional functions such as a camera function, a vacuum function, and continuous mode settings may be displayed, for example, with icons, text, or colors so that the user can recognize whether the function is operating normally, stopped, has an error, or other such status.
[0065] Furthermore, the last update date and time of each type of information is displayed at the bottom of the main screen 50. This allows the user to determine when the displayed information was last updated and whether the information is the latest.
[0066] Furthermore, an update button 64 for updating the plotter information is displayed at the top of the main screen 50. Updating the plotter information will be described later.
[0067] In this manner, the touch panel display 30 of the present embodiment displays the tool icons 60, cutting conditions, and additional function information on one screen as the main screen 50. This allows the user to easily recognize the state of the cutting plotter 12.

[0071] 5 shows the sub-screen 52 to which the main screen 50 transitions by operating the cutting condition list display button 62 as described above. On the sub-screen 52, cutting conditions are arranged in the vertical direction of the touch panel display 30 together with tool icons 60 for each t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12. Specifically, the tool icons 60 and cutting conditions corresponding to the tools 24 are displayed from top to bottom in the order of station A to station D. If the cutting conditions of all the tools 24 cannot be displayed on one screen, for example, the user can swipe the touch panel display 30 in the vertical direction to scroll the screen, thereby displaying the cutting conditions of the tools 24 that were not displayed.
[0072] 5 allows the user to easily understand the processing conditions for each tool 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12. Also, the user can easily understand which tool 24 should be used to perform the processing desired by the user.
[0073] The display corresponding to the active tool is also highlighted on the sub-screen 52. In the example of Fig. 5, the left side of the display of "PEN" is displayed in bold compared to the displays of inactive tools. In addition to the tool icon 60, the name of the tool 24, the station name, and the unit name are also displayed.
[0074] Then, the cutting conditions are displayed to the right of the tool icon 60. The reason for this is that a user generally checks the cutting conditions after checking the tools 24 mounted on the cutting plotter 12. Generally, a person checks the display by moving his / her line of sight from left to right or from top to bottom. Considering such a movement of the line of sight, it is preferable that the cutting conditions are displayed to the right of the tool icon 60. Note that, as shown in the main screen 50 of FIG. 4, the cutting conditions may be displayed below the tool icon 60. This allows the user to check the cutting conditions for each tool 24 in a natural flow without feeling unnatural.
[0075] The sub screen 52 may be displayed by switching from the main screen 50 as shown in FIG.
[0076] Further, the cutting conditions for each tool 24 displayed on the sub-screen 52 do not display all conditions, but rather display representative conditions for each type of tool 24. Thus, by performing an operation such as clicking on the tool icon 60, the cutting conditions of the tool 24 corresponding to the tool icon 60 may be displayed in detail. Displaying the details of the cutting conditions means displaying all of the conditions included in the cutting conditions. Specifically, not only the representative cutting conditions shown in Figs. 4 and 5, but also various cut conditions that can be set, such as cutting acceleration, eccentricity offset, and cutting edge correction pressure offset, are displayed in detail. This allows the user to check the detailed machining conditions for each tool 24 simply by performing a single action of operating the tool icon 60.
[0077] Further, detailed display of cutting conditions may be performed not only when an operation is performed on the tool icon 60 displayed on the sub-screen 52, but also when an operation is performed on the tool icon 60 displayed on the main screen 50. Detailed display of cutting conditions may be displayed by switching the screen from the sub-screen 52 or the main screen 50, or may be displayed as a pop-up screen superimposed on the sub-screen 52 or the main screen 50.
[0078] Next, updating of plotter information including tool information will be described. The plotter information is updated by the information update unit 48 of this embodiment automatically or manually by the user.
[0079] Here, if the cutting plotter 12 is to have the function of actively transmitting plotter information to the portable terminal device 14, the cutting plotter 12 needs to store identification information, etc. of the portable terminal device 14. If there are a large number of portable terminal devices 14 transmitting plotter information, the cutting plotter 12 needs to store the identification information of the large number of portable terminal devices 14 and continue to transmit the plotter information at predetermined time intervals, and it is not realistic to provide the cutting plotter 12 with such a function.
[0080] Therefore, in this embodiment, when the cutting plotter 12 receives an instruction to transmit plotter information from the portable terminal device 14, the cutting plotter 12 transmits the plotter information to the portable terminal device 14 that transmitted the transmission instruction. In this manner, the cutting plotter 12 in this embodiment passively transmits plotter information to the portable terminal device 14.
[0081] Fig. 6 is a flowchart showing the flow of a manual plotter information update process. The update process is executed by a program stored in the storage unit 42 of the mobile terminal device 14. The update process shown in Fig. 6 starts when the user operates the update button 64 displayed on the main screen 50 or the sub-screen 52. The operation of the update button 64 means, for example, clicking the update button 64.
[0082] First, in step 100, the information update unit 48 transmits a command to transmit plotter information to the cutting plotter 12 via the communication unit 40. The destination of the command to transmit is the cutting plotter 12 on which the portable terminal device 14 is displaying plotter information.
[0083] In the next step 102, the information update unit 48 determines whether or not plotter information has been received from the cutting plotter 12 via the communication unit 40, and if the determination is affirmative, the process proceeds to step 104. On the other hand, if the determination is negative, the process waits until the plotter information is received.
[0084] In step 104, the storage unit 42 updates and stores the received plotter information.
[0085] In the next step 106, the image display control unit 46 controls the touch panel display 30 so as to update and display the tool information, etc. based on the plotter information, and then the update process ends.
[0086] On the other hand, in automatic updating, portable terminal device 14 sends a command to send plotter information to one or more cutting plotters 12 registered in advance at a predetermined time or at predetermined time intervals. The cutting plotter 12 that receives the command sends the plotter information to the portable terminal device 14 that sent the command. The portable terminal device 14 that receives the plotter information updates the plotter information and stores it in memory unit 42.
